Only refers to a type

Web22 de mar. de 2024 · Error: TS2693: 'Pick' only refers to a type, but is being used as a value here. and . Error:TS4020: 'extends' clause of exported class 'PartialDescendant' … Web2 de jan. de 2024 · The text was updated successfully, but these errors were encountered:

TypeScript: Documentation - Object Types

Web21 de mar. de 2016 · jbrekle pushed a commit to jbrekle/primeng that referenced this issue on Mar 21, 2016. fixes primefaces#127. 7317032. cagataycivici added the Type: Bug label on Mar 21, 2016. cagataycivici closed this as completed in d428a20 on Mar 21, 2016. cagataycivici added this to the 0.8.2 milestone on Mar 21, 2016. cagataycivici self … Web19 de ago. de 2024 · Schema and Document. First, we create an interface named User just to reflect the UserSchema we defined back in the JavaScript file. Notice that: all the types are ES types instead of Mongoose ... sharkface duffle bag https://sophienicholls-virtualassistant.com

WebObject Types. In JavaScript, the fundamental way that we group and pass around data is through objects. In TypeScript, we represent those through object types. As we’ve seen, they can be anonymous: function greet ( person: { name: string; age: number }) {. return "Hello " + person. name; } Web12 de jun. de 2024 · I tried with the solution mentioned in I get: [ts] 'Promise' only refers to a type, but is being used as a value here but no luck. Pointy over 5 years. No return value is needed for the callback function passed in to the Promise constructor. Just get rid of return. Web'MyInterface' only refers to a type, but is being used as a value here. 2693 'MyInterface' only refers to a type, but is being used as a value here. コピー なぜかというと、インターフェースがTypeScript固有の機能でコンパイル時にコードから消えるためです。 shark face images

TypeScript: type vs interface - DEV Community

Category:graphql - typescript error:

Tags:Only refers to a type

Only refers to a type

TypeScript type guards and "only refers to a type, …

Web7 de mar. de 2024 · If you use union types, this does not change the size of your code. It’s great and simple! But if you replace union types with enums and compile your code to JavaScript again, it will increase your code size. Let’s compile our code from the previous example: enum Status {. Idle = "idle", Pending = "pending", Web30 de jun. de 2024 · This wouldn't change the runtime behavior of existing JavaScript code. This could be implemented without emitting different JS based on the types of the expressions. This isn't a runtime feature (e.g. library functionality, non-ECMAScript syntax with JavaScript output, etc.) This feature would agree with the rest of TypeScript's …

Only refers to a type

Did you know?

Web7 de out. de 2024 · We receive the error message “‘#’ only refers to a type, but is being used as a value here” because we tried to use the instanceof operator with a type … Web更新/附录:如果您仍要针对es5(为了获得更好的浏览器支持,并且很重要),只要您在编译器选项中提供此功能,它仍然可以正常工作:“ lib”:[“ es2015”,“ dom”,“ ScriptHost“],对我来说,诀窍在于,我必须重新启动VSCode编辑器,然后才能进行更改。

Web21 de jul. de 2024 · In the compiler it throws an error: 'CreditCard' only refers to a type, but is being used as a value here.. The compiler knows the difference between the two … Web10 de set. de 2024 · mrhaoxiaojun的博客. 2011. vue3+ts开发,在使用 vite 打包的时候,发生了类似这样的类型错误很多:‘Form’ only refers to a type, but is being u sed as a value here. 但是前几次打包还没有问题,忘记了什么操作后出现了现在的问题,后来发现将vue-tsc版本升级到最新版本就可以 ...

WebObject Types. In JavaScript, the fundamental way that we group and pass around data is through objects. In TypeScript, we represent those through object types. As we’ve seen, … Web20 de jul. de 2024 · Only one declaration per scope. You can declare types only once per scope. type Once = { a: string }; type Once = { b: string }; you can declare interface more than once per scope (the final result will be the sum of all declarations) interface IOnce { a: string; } interface IOnce { b: string; }

x instanceof Fish gives the same problem 'Fish' only refers to a type, but is being used as a value here. – Aaron Kent. Feb 11, 2024 at 16:10. 1. in works fine if I just want to call the method, but if I want to have a Fish to pass to something else that is checking, it won't do.

shark face masks for adultsWeb4 de out. de 2024 · Only refers to a type, but is being used as a value here. · Issue #870 · TypeStrong/typedoc · GitHub. TypeStrong / typedoc Public. Notifications. Fork 640. Star … shark face clipartWeb23 de out. de 2016 · This is correct - Point is just describing a constructor of something, and you haven't told TypeScript that there's a value of type `Point. A type on its own just … shark fabric steamer not workingWeb31 de out. de 2024 · 但如果使用ts中的interface,就会报错'Person' only refers to a type, but is being used as a value here. 见下面代码: interface Person {firstName: string lastName: string} //错误用法 export default {props: {author: Person }} 归根结底是vue源码里的定义方式. declare interface PropOptions < T = any, D = T > {type? shark face paint ideasWeb20 de set. de 2024 · ERROR: 'HotelsQuery' only refers to a type, but is being used as a namespace here.ts(2702) type IHotelsProps = HotelsQuery.Props … shark fabric steamer walmartWeb4 de ago. de 2024 · It’s called “Type Guards”, and it allows you to write code that will not only check an object is a given type, but that Typescript from that point on can treat the … popular cat breeds in usWeb4 de ago. de 2024 · It’s called “Type Guards”, and it allows you to write code that will not only check an object is a given type, but that Typescript from that point on can treat the variable as the type. For example, we can create a custom type guard like so : function isCar(car : any): car is Car{ return (car as Car) !== undefined; } sharkface motorcycle helmets